Mattishall maintained their lead in the Premier Division of the Anglian Combination with a 2-0 home win over Spixworth.

On the mark for the hosts were Andrew Fulcher and Chris Gibbons.

But Acle moved four places up the table to second with a win over visitors Brandon with Harry Maddisom, Nathan Thompson and an own goal providing the 3-0 final scoreline.

Blofield United also rose four places, banking three points for a 3-1 win over hosts Kirkley & Pakefield Reserves. Greg Murphy, Nicky Crawley and Danny Brown netted for Blofield with Paul Highfield replying.

Acle and Blofield both benefited from the morning's second and third-placed teams both only managing a draw.

Sheringham lost ground at lowly Wroxham Reserves in a 1-1 with Andrew Gleave scoring for the Shannocks and Jamie Atkins for the Yachtsmen.

St Andrews shared four goals with hosts Norwich St Johns whose two came via Luke Tuttle and an own goal while Mathrew Pilgrim and Alex Ingham were on target for Saints.

It was goals galore when Cromer entertained Beccles Town which ended in a 3-3 draw. Darren Terrington, David Hinton and Dale Wilton scored for the Crabs and Alan Remblance, with a brace, and an own goal provided the visitors' tally.

Hempnall returned from Dersingham Rovers with a 2-0 win thanks to Paul Franklin and Timothy Downs.

Meanwhile, in Anglian Combination Division One,

Long Stratton still lead the way despite not being in league action this weekend.

Wells Town are second on goal difference after beating visitors Stalham 2-1 with Scott Gray and an own goal being countered by a Carl Bailey strike.

Watton's Xavier Huckle hit a home hat-trick in the 3-2 win over Corton whose scorers were Ryan Bloofield and Arni High.

Caister's 3-1 home win over Holt United was made up of three different scorers - Mark Blake, Garrett Ward and Kieran Hack while Lee Clarke netted for the visitors. Caister moved four places up the table after this result.

At Sprowston Athletic, Christos Karakanna was the sole scorer in a 1-0 home win over Bradenham.

Other Anglian Combination sides were in Norfok Senior Cup first-round action with Wymondham, Poringland and Horsford winning.
